1/ Kazakhstani nationals’ eligibility for a Vietnam e-visa 2025
Travelers from Kazakhstan need a valid visa in order to visit Vietnam since their passport is not listed as being exempt from the requirement. With a Kazakh passport, traveling to Vietnam is simple and hassle-free. Anyone from Kazakhstan who wants to go to Vietnam may now easily get a Vietnam e-Visa.
Vietnam is welcome travelers from all over the globe, and Kazakh passport holders may now apply for a Vietnam E-visa once again. To apply for a Vietnam e-Visa, Kazakh nationals must have the following papers ready:
- A Kazakh passport that is valid for at least six months from the arrival date
- At least two blank pages in the passport must be available for verification stamps.
- A photocopy of the biographical page of the passport
- A candid image sans glasses

4/ How long is the Vietnam E-visa valid for for Kazakh citizens in 2025?
A single entry, 30-day maximum valid e-visa is available. Only those possessing Kazakh passports and an E-visa may remain in Vietnam for a maximum of 30 days. The approved e-Visa document’s indicated date marks the start of the Vietnam e-validity Visa’s term.
Visitors from Kazakhstan may enter Vietnam at any time throughout the valid period of their e-visa. However, Kazakhs need to be aware of their visa’s expiration date.
